Example: Finding Multiple Points

Find the duration and the second end
point for the following data (30 NDF).

IN

OUT

DUR

6:56:50:16

9:18:09:22

SOLVE

11:05:03:17

SOLVE

Step

Keystrokes

Display

Clear calc.

[On/C] [On/C]

0.

Set 30NDF

[30 NDF]

0:00:00:00

Enter start point

6 5 6 5 0 1 6 [In]

6:56:50:16

Enter end point

9 1 8 0 9 2 2 [Out]

9:18:09:22

Find duration

[Dur]

DUR

2:21:19:06

Enter new start

1 1 0 5 0 3 1 7 [In] 11:05:03:17

Find new end pt.

[Out]

OUT

13:26:22:23

Example: Adjusted FPS/Telecine

You can also use the In/Out keys to find
adjusted film speeds (by pressing [Conv]
[Dur]). You have a segment that’s
0:10:41 and need to fit into a 0:10:22
time period. Based on 24 fps film speed,
at what speed would you have to run the
film segment to fit it in the time period?

Step

Keystrokes

Display

Clear calc.

[On/C] [On/C]

0.

Set real time

[H:M:S]

0:00:00

Enter act. time

1 0 4 1 [In]

0:10:41

Ent. desired time

1 0 2 2 [Out]

0:10:22

Find adj. speed

[Conv] [Dur]

MULT

1.0305466

[Dur]

FPS

24.733119
